Exactly how Should You Prepare Your Products for Travel and Assessment?



Preparing your building appropriately shields fragile products from damage while speeding up the specialist evaluation procedure. Alameda's seaside August air brings moderate breezes and morning aquatic haze, making wetness protection and secure packaging crucial during transport throughout community.



Pack fragile porcelains, glass, and porcelain in strong containers lined with acid-free bubble wrap or soft towels. Transportation paints vertically as opposed to piling them flat in addition to one another in your car trunk. Maintain little jewelry items, loose coins, and vintage watches arranged in really felt pouches or cushioned cases so professionals can take a look at each piece successfully. Clean surface area dust delicately with a soft fabric, but stay clear of utilizing rough chemical polishes or hostile cleaners, as initial patina significantly impacts overall market price.



Collecting historical documents produces a full paper trail for public auction specialists. Bring purchase invoices, previous written assessments, exhibition directories, restoration records, or family members photo cds revealing the item in period setups. Documenting clear historical provenance straight raises buyer self-confidence and public auction valuation quotes.
